FILMMAKER’S SIGNATURE James Cameron You know you’re watching a James Cameron movie when... • That blue hue
MOVIES & TV
We all know that Avatar is a blue movie, but have you ever noticed how films like The Abyss (1989), Terminator 2 (1991), and Aliens
(1986) have the same tinge about them? We could read deep into technical reasons for it, however Cameron has offered a basic explanation: “It’s just a gorgeous colour, and

it’s a great accent colour for the human face.” • Strong female leadership From Sarah Connor in Terminator (1984) to Ellen Ripley in Aliens , Cameron’s stories often feature women in tough leadership roles. This is a motif that’s demonstrated in films that he’s also written, such as Alita: Battle Angel (2019), and Strange Days (1995). • Control rooms Monitors are never far away from a James Cameron story. The man is obsessed with technology, and so many of the situations he puts his characters in rely on some form of surveillance operation.

One of Steve McQueen’s most iconic films, Bullitt (1968), is getting a redo by none other than Hollywood titan Steven Spielberg. Remake-weary viewers can breathe a sigh of relief with the knowledge that the film won’t be a gratuitous rehash, but instead an all-new story. Although details of the production are under wraps, we do know that Bradley Cooper has been cast in the lead role. Steve McQueen’s son and niece are on board as producers, and although the storyline is yet to be disclosed, the film is set to honour the original with a showcase of extravagant car chases. Five years before the Marvel Cinematic Universe took its official shape with Iron Man (2008), Aussie actor Eric Bana got all green and grumpy in Ang Lee’s Hulk . Released in June of 2003, the film adopted a strong comic-book aesthetic,

including stylised page-flip scene cuts and larger than life effects. Boasting an incredible supporting cast of Jennifer Connelly, Nick Nolte, Josh Lucas, and Sam Elliott, the film was something of a blueprint for what was to follow in the MCU.
